Title: No Power the INS after aircraft is powered. Post by IslandBear on Jul 5th, 2020 at 6:32am
I uninstalled and re-installed my Captain Sim L-1011 in an effort to resolve the problem which is: I turn the know to standby and there are no lights to indicate that the INS is on. I don't know how to resolve this issue. Please advise me of the solution to the problem.

Title: Re: No Power the INS after aircraft is powered. Post by Markoz on Jul 6th, 2020 at 3:25am
Check your Prepar3D v4\SimObjects\Airplanes\CS_L-1011-1\panel folder, and make sure you have the following files within it:
animation.cab civa.cab main.cab update.dll panel.cfg y112.fx.dll y112.sys.dll y112.wxr.dll The y112.sys.dll was the only one that left the INS not able to be powered up, after I renamed it (I renamed it y112.sys-bak.dll). |
